you got two things into town, regular clubs open from 10 to 3, mostly taken over by hipcrap music, serve alcohol, 737 is one of them.

and then you got the afterhours open from 1:30h to 10am+, no alcohol, EDM.

if you're strong enough , you can start your night at some of these regular club then end it up at some afterhour.

In fact, you should take the oppurtunity to visit as much afterhours as you can during that weekend instead of sticking to one.

the good pubs are on crescent, the posh clubs and bars are on st laurent, the nice stores on st cats, the afterhours on the east side of st cats, just anywhere downtown is fine, you will find lots to do... east side > west side.. just dont go too far east you'll hit gay village...
